--- Comment #14 from Prajna Sariputra <putr...@gmail.com> ---
My panel has rather minimal customisation (all I did to it as far as I can
remember is remove the peek at desktop applet and tweaking some settings in the
rest), but I did try deleting `~/.config/plasmashellrc` and
`~/.config/plasma-org.kde.plasma.desktop-appletsrc` and restarting plasmashell
(plus rebooting afterwards as well), which reset the panel back to the default
layout, and the issue occurs still (unless I kill EasyEffects, that at least
has remained consistent so far).

I wonder if you happen to have multiple playback/recording devices in the Audio
section of System Settings? Normally I only have one of each unless I have
EasyEffects running, which then adds a sink and source there as virtual devices
(although the selected playback and recording devices are still the hardware
ones, EasyEffects just uses the virtual devices in the background), at this
point I'm guessing that on my system at least the indicator might be looking at
the wrong device when toggling mute since I don't even have any effects applied
to my microphone in EasyEffects.
